Abstract
The utility model discloses a kind of physics to put formula sewage-treatment plant, including body and filter screen, the internal body is provided with water leg, it is connected on the right side of the outlet pipe with filter, the liquid pump is connected with the water inlet pipe of internal body, both sides are mounted on connecting tube below the filter screen, the connecting tube lateral ends are connected with the wastewater inlet on the outside of body, pipeline is provided with below the sludge collecting vessel, and duct bottom is mounted with water inlet pipe, the sludge collecting vessel base both sides are provided with conduit, sludge condensation room is provided with below the guide plate, it is connected on the left of the discharge pipeline with mud discharging mouth.The physics puts formula sewage-treatment plant sludge condensation room and spoil disposal bottom of the tube is disposed as left low right high formula structure, and sludge slides to the mud discharging mouth direction in left side in the presence of self gravitation and the gradient, is easy to extract sludge out, alleviates staff's burden.

Fig. 1-2 is referred to, the utility model provides a kind of technical scheme:A kind of physics puts formula sewage-treatment plant, including
Body 1, water leg 2, outlet pipe 3, filter 4, pipeline 5, liquid pump 6, water inlet pipe 7, spout 8, sludge condensation room 9, discharge pipeline 10,
Mud discharging mouth 11, guide plate 12, conduit 13, sludge collecting vessel 14, connecting tube 15, wastewater inlet 16 and filter screen 17, the inside of body 1 are set
There is water leg 2, and the top of water leg 2 is provided with outlet pipe 3, the right side of outlet pipe 3 is connected with filter 4, and the lower section of filter 4
It is connected with liquid pump 6, liquid pump 6 is connected with the water inlet pipe 7 inside body 1, and the left end of water inlet pipe 7 is provided with spout 8, spout 8
Tilted structure is arranged to, and its angle of inclination is 45 °, both ensures the hydraulic pressure sprayed upwards, avoids sludge from directly falling again, block
Spout 8, the lower section both sides of filter screen 17 are mounted on connecting tube 15, and the lower section of outlet pipe 3 is provided with filter screen 17, and the material of filter screen 17 is set
For nylon wire, floating substance can be adsorbed, improves wastewater treatment efficiency, meanwhile, it is easy to reuse, the lateral ends of connecting tube 15
It is connected with the wastewater inlet 16 in the outside of body 1, and sludge collecting vessel 14 is provided with below the inner opposite end of connecting tube 15, sludge is received
The lower section of collection bucket 14 is provided with pipeline 5, and the bottom of pipeline 5 is mounted with water inlet pipe 7, and the base both sides of sludge collecting vessel 14, which are provided with, leads
Pipe 13, and the lower exit port end of conduit 13 is provided with guide plate 12, the bottom of sludge collecting vessel 14 is arranged to convex arcuate structure, just
The conduit 13 of both sides is slided in sludge, the lower section of guide plate 12 is provided with sludge condensation room 9, and the bottom of sludge condensation room 9 is mounted with row
Mud pipe 10, the left side of discharge pipeline 10 are connected with mud discharging mouth 11, and sludge condensation room 9 and the bottom of discharge pipeline 10 are disposed as left low right height
Formula structure, sludge slide to the direction of mud discharging mouth 11 in left side in the presence of self gravitation and the gradient, are easy to extract sludge out, mitigate
Staff burden.
Operation principle:, it is necessary to be carried out to whole sewage-treatment plant before formula sewage-treatment plant is put using the physics
Simple structure understands, and the process entirely handled can generally carry out the division of two parts, first by wastewater inlet 16 with
Extraneous sewage conduct is connected, and sewage enters connecting tube 15 from wastewater inlet 16, then flows into sludge collecting vessel 14 from connecting tube 15
Interior, unnecessary sewage is diffused out out of sludge collecting vessel 14 in flow ipe 5, and the sludge in sludge collecting vessel 14 is by self gravitation shadow
Ring, flowed out from the conduit 13 of bottom, flowed into the presence of guide plate 12 in sludge condensation room 9, precipitation, falls in discharge pipeline downwards
10, when needing to clear up sludge, mud discharging mouth 11 can be connected with slush pump, sludge is extracted out, meanwhile, in top layer by heavy
Sewage behind shallow lake passes through filter screen 17, into water leg 2, and by the inflow filter 4 of outlet pipe 3, after filtering,
In the presence of liquid pump 6, through entering in water inlet pipe 7, sprayed upwards from spout 8 so that the sewage in pipeline 5 flows up, by sewage
Bring up so that partial sludge, which enters in sludge collecting vessel 14, to be precipitated.
